Photoville

Photoville has grown into one of the largest annual photography celebrations in the United States since its inception in 2011. It all started in Brooklyn, USA. Its exhibition features shipping containers. The exhibit presents a blend of established and emerging photography professionals.

Atlanta Celebrates Photography (ACP)

Atlanta Celebrates Photography is a month-long festival that started all the way back in 1998. The celebrations take place in existing dedicated art spaces, as well as featuring public installations. It hosts workshops, panel discussions, artist talks, and even walking tours through the exhibition. Filter Photo Festival

This is a nonprofit organization serving the photography communities of Chicago and surrounding regions since 2009. Filter Photo organizes a festival that serves as one of the premier photo gatherings in the USA. With an emphasis on the community, aspiring photographers can get feedback from professionals or the public.
